Understanding Regulatory Requirements

When designing pharmaceutical packaging labels, understanding regulatory requirements is crucial. These regulations ensure that labels provide accurate information and maintain patient safety. Here are some key aspects to consider:

  • Compliance with FDA Regulations: In the United States, the Food and Drug Administration (FDA) mandates specific labeling requirements for pharmaceuticals. This includes the need for clear drug identification, dosage instructions, and warnings regarding side effects.
  • International Standards: For companies operating globally, it’s essential to adhere to international regulations, such as those set by the World Health Organization (WHO) and the International Conference on Harmonisation (ICH). Each country may have unique requirements, so thorough research is necessary.
  • Inclusion of Active Ingredients: Labels must clearly state active ingredients and their concentrations. This information helps healthcare professionals and patients understand the medication better.
  • Patient Information Leaflets: Alongside labels, pharmaceutical packaging often requires comprehensive patient information leaflets that explain how to use the medication safely and effectively.
  • Barcodes and Tracking: Many regulations now require the inclusion of barcodes or QR codes on packaging to improve traceability and inventory management. This is critical in the event of recalls.

Failing to comply with these regulations can lead to serious consequences, including fines and product recalls. Therefore, staying updated on the latest regulatory changes is essential for any pharmaceutical company.

Choosing the Right Label Material

Choosing the right label material is a fundamental aspect of effective pharmaceutical packaging. The material not only impacts the durability and appearance of the label but also plays a crucial role in compliance with regulations and ensuring product safety. Here are some considerations when selecting label materials:

  • Adhesive Properties: The adhesive must be strong enough to keep the label intact throughout the product’s lifecycle. Considerations include whether the product will be refrigerated, frozen, or exposed to moisture, as these factors affect adhesive performance.
  • Material Types: Common materials include:
    • Paper: Cost-effective and easy to print, but may not be suitable for products exposed to moisture.
    • Polyester: Durable and resistant to tearing, making it ideal for products that require long shelf life.
    • Vinyl: Flexible and waterproof, suitable for products that need to withstand harsh conditions.
  • Print Compatibility: Ensure the chosen material is compatible with your printing method, whether it be digital, flexographic, or thermal transfer. This affects the clarity and quality of the printed information.
  • Regulatory Compliance: Some materials may be required to meet specific safety standards, especially for pharmaceuticals. Always verify that the material complies with FDA or other relevant guidelines.
  • Environmental Considerations: Eco-friendly materials are becoming increasingly important. Opting for recyclable or biodegradable materials can enhance your brand’s reputation and meet consumer demand for sustainability.

By carefully evaluating these factors, companies can select the most appropriate label material that ensures functionality, compliance, and visual appeal, ultimately enhancing the overall effectiveness of their pharmaceutical packaging.

Designing for Readability and Clarity

Designing pharmaceutical labels for readability and clarity is essential to ensure that patients and healthcare providers can easily access critical information. A well-designed label can prevent misunderstandings and enhance the safe use of medications. Here are some strategies to achieve optimal readability:

  • Font Selection: Choose clear, legible fonts that are easy to read at a glance. Sans-serif fonts are often preferred for their simplicity. Avoid overly decorative fonts that may hinder quick comprehension.
  • Font Size: Ensure that the font size is large enough for easy reading. A minimum font size of 10-12 points is recommended for critical information, while larger sizes may be necessary for headings and key warnings.
  • Contrast: Use high-contrast color combinations between text and background. Dark text on a light background or vice versa improves visibility. Avoid color combinations that may be difficult to differentiate for those with color blindness.
  • Information Hierarchy: Organize information logically, using headings, bullet points, and spacing to create a clear hierarchy. This helps guide the reader's eye and makes it easier to find essential details quickly.
  • White Space: Incorporate adequate white space around text and images. This prevents the label from appearing cluttered and allows important information to stand out.
  • Visual Aids: Consider using icons or symbols to convey information quickly. For example, a pill icon can indicate dosage instructions, while a warning symbol can highlight potential risks.

Implementing these strategies can significantly enhance the readability and clarity of pharmaceutical labels, ultimately contributing to better patient outcomes and safer medication use.

Testing Label Durability and Adhesion

Testing label durability and adhesion is a crucial step in the design process for pharmaceutical packaging. Ensuring that labels withstand various conditions without deteriorating or detaching can significantly impact product safety and efficacy. Here are key factors to consider when conducting these tests:

  • Environmental Testing: Labels should be tested under different environmental conditions such as temperature fluctuations, humidity, and exposure to light. This simulates real-world conditions and helps assess how the label will perform over time.
  • Adhesion Tests: Conduct adhesion tests to evaluate how well the label sticks to various surfaces. This includes testing on different types of packaging materials, such as glass, plastic, and metal, to ensure compatibility.
  • abrasion Resistance: Assess the label's ability to withstand physical wear and tear. This is especially important for products that may be handled frequently or transported over long distances.
  • Chemical Resistance: Labels should be tested for resistance to common chemicals they may encounter, such as cleaning agents or pharmaceuticals. This ensures that the information remains legible and intact.
  • Long-Term Stability: Evaluate the label's performance over an extended period. This includes checking for fading, peeling, or any changes in adhesion that may occur as the product sits on shelves.
  • Regulatory Compliance: Ensure that the label materials and adhesives used meet regulatory standards for safety and performance. This is critical in the pharmaceutical industry, where compliance is non-negotiable.

By rigorously testing label durability and adhesion, pharmaceutical companies can ensure their products remain safe, effective, and compliant throughout their shelf life, ultimately enhancing consumer trust and satisfaction.

Adapting Labels for Different Packaging Formats

Adapting labels for different packaging formats is essential in the pharmaceutical industry, as various products require unique labeling solutions to ensure compliance and usability. Here are some critical considerations when customizing labels for different packaging types:

  • Shape and Size: Different packaging formats, such as bottles, blister packs, or tubes, necessitate unique label shapes and sizes. Measure the surface area accurately to ensure the label fits well without covering critical information.
  • Material Compatibility: The choice of label material should align with the packaging format. For example, flexible labels may be necessary for squeeze bottles, while rigid labels are suitable for glass containers. Ensure the adhesive is compatible with the packaging material to maintain adhesion.
  • Visibility and Accessibility: Labels must be designed to be easily visible and accessible, regardless of the packaging format. This includes considering the placement of the label to avoid obstruction by caps or other components.
  • Regulatory Requirements: Different packaging types may have specific regulatory guidelines. Ensure that the label complies with all applicable laws for the format, including font size, placement of safety information, and barcode requirements.
  • Consumer Interaction: Consider how the packaging will be handled by consumers. Labels on packaging that is frequently opened, such as vials or blister packs, should be durable enough to withstand wear and tear while remaining legible.
  • Innovative Features: Explore features such as peelable labels or booklet labels for complex information. These can be particularly useful for products with extensive usage instructions or warnings that need to be communicated effectively.

By carefully adapting labels to suit different packaging formats, pharmaceutical companies can enhance product safety, improve user experience, and ensure compliance with industry standards.
